Review

Mar 11, 2026

Pester is a simple and lightweight macOS app for setting, snoozing, or dismissing alarms and timers. It offers a no-frills approach with multiple alarm capabilities, making it ideal for users seeking a straightforward time management tool.

Pester allows users to set, snooze, or dismiss alarms and timers.

Maturity: The project is stable but hasn't been updated since 2021, indicating limited recent activity.

Community: No community discussion about Pester found on Hacker News or Reddit.

Pros

  • + Simple and lightweight interface
  • + Open-source with a permissive BSD-2-Clause license
  • + Supports multiple alarms and timers

Cons

  • - Lacks auto-update functionality
  • - Requires Accessibility permissions, raising privacy concerns
  • - Developed in Perl, which may be less familiar to some users
